Rail Vehicle HVAC Workshop Technician Works.
Company Overview:
Our Valued Rail services client is one of the largest integrated and diversified suppliers of railroad and transit system products and services in Australia.
An opportunity exists for a HVAC Tech who is responsible for hands on support & promotion of company product range within the rail vehicle.

Role Tasks & Duties:
The role includes but not limited to:
In this hands on role you will be required to complete works both individual and as part of a production workshop team who’s cell complete:

  • Initially become part of an established workshop team who service rail components, parts and fittings.
  • You will become responsible for setting up a HVAC production within an established work shop environment.
  • Dissemble, overhaul, repair and re assembly of HVAC / mechanical components / equipment.
  • Initially tasks and responsibilities will consist of following detailed schematic drawings to complete full strip downs of existing Mechanical components / parts and deep cleaning tasks.
  • Specific industry training by the team will be provided and over time additional tasks and duties will develop to include reassembly – refurbishment – overall – testing & commissioning tasks of product ranges.
  • Team members must ensure the highest OH&S standard and a clean and safe work environment is maintained at all times.
  • Report daily to Section supervisor, when required assist section supervisor with supervision of training new hires and additional support
  • After probation period has been completed you will then move into a work shop 50% / work site 50% HVAC position whereby you will be responsible for the installation, fabrication, testing commissioning and ongoing servicing / continued after care product support.
